What Happened with Constellation Energy's Earnings?

Constellation Energy (CEG) reported strong first-quarter earnings for 2026, with adjusted earnings per share (EPS) of $2.74, a 28% increase from the same period last year. This beat was driven significantly by the contribution from its recently completed $16.4 billion acquisition of Calpine, which added a large natural gas generation fleet to complement CEG's nuclear power operations.

Despite the strong financial performance, the stock was down nearly 2% on the day of the report. This decline occurred amid a broader market sell-off triggered by geopolitical tensions, which shifted investor focus to CEG's premium valuation of about 40 times earnings.

The company's nuclear fleet, the largest in the U.S., continued to perform exceptionally well with a 92.3% capacity factor. However, the quarter also faced headwinds, including costs from Winter Storm Fern, lower revenues from zero-emission credits, and more planned nuclear refueling days.

Management affirmed its full-year 2026 adjusted operating earnings guidance of $11 to $12 per share, signaling confidence in its outlook. The company also highlighted its strategic progress in securing data center power contracts and its role in the ongoing AI infrastructure buildout.

Why This Earnings Report Matters for Investors

This report matters because it reinforces Constellation Energy's vital and unique role in powering the artificial intelligence revolution. As data center demand for clean, reliable electricity explodes, CEG's massive nuclear fleet positions it as a critical supplier that competitors cannot easily replicate.

The company's valuation premium reflects this strategic advantage and its projected growth. Management is targeting base EPS of $11.40 to $11.90 by 2029, implying roughly 20% compound annual growth from 2026. This growth is expected to be fueled by AI power demand and supportive federal energy policies.

Financially, the company is strong, with an investment-grade balance sheet and an active capital return program. CEG has deployed $335 million in share buybacks year-to-date and has a $5 billion authorization remaining, alongside a target for 10% annual dividend growth.
